An Overview of the Amex Platinum Cashback Card
This is my 2019 updated review of the American Express Platinum Cashback card (Amex Platinum Cashback Card Review).
The American Express Platinum Cashback card is issued directly by American Express.
You can hold up to 2 charge cards and 2 credit cards which have been issued by American Express at any one time, although this doesn’t include Amex cards which are provided by the likes of Lloyds, TSB or Barclays. It comes with a £25 annual fee however this is offset by the £25 bonus when you spend £1 on the card.
The Sign-Up Bonus of the Amex Platinum Cashback Card
The American Express Platinum Cashback card offers 5% cashback on all spending up to £2,500 in the first 3 months and a further £25 when you spend just £1 on the card. As such the annual fee of £25 can be more than offset by this perk.
What are the Other Benefits of the Amex Cashback Card?
The ongoing cashback offerings are good. These are structured as follows:
- 1% back if you spend under £10,000 from month-4 to month-12 (and annually thereafter)
- 1.25% back on your spend over £10,000 from month-4 to month-12 (and annually thereafter)
Anything Else I Should Know About the Amex Platinum Cashback Card?
American Express no longer has a minimum income requirement for the card.
Recent changes to American Express rules now mean that to qualify for the sign up bonus you cannot have held a personal American Express credit card in the last 24 months – learn more about the sign up bonus restrictions and our suggested strategy here.
Summary of the American Express Platinum Cashback Card
For those that will be spending more than £2,500 in the first 3 months, the 5% cashback (equating to £125) and £25 when you spend just £1 on the card will more than offset the £25 annual cost of the card. The ongoing cashback rates are also competitive. For those that spend a significant amount on their Amex card for work, the 1.25% (once spending more than £10,000) will also help those pounds go further.
